Output ecc039343fd9db35a2b70380c05a48631ec43ed8ce3f477a181ca49bd095720f:3

value
13334252
script pubkey
OP_0 OP_PUSHBYTES_32 0862800b67144e2fefac721e632f97c2cc9eb97f9cd6d525df443c4b19369d9d
address
bc1qpp3gqzm8z38zlmavwg0xxtuhctxfawtlnntd2fwlgs7ykxfknkwsjvmatp
transaction
ecc039343fd9db35a2b70380c05a48631ec43ed8ce3f477a181ca49bd095720f
spent
true